Show Notes

In this week's episode of the Blood podcast, editor Dr. James Griffin interviews Drs. Christian Gorzelanny and Rebecca Leaf on their latest articles published in this week's issue of Blood. Dr. Gorzelanny discusses compelling evidence for a new mechanism that amplifies their proinflammatory actions in "Lipid nanotubes unmask neutrophils for complement attack", demonstrating the pathological role of this process in a range of inflammatory disorders in order to stimulate intense study of how to regulate nanotube formation for therapeutic benefit. In "Immune thrombocytopenia in patients treated with immune checkpoint inhibitors" Dr. Leaf and colleagues define the incidence, clinical features, and outcomes of ICI-induced immune thrombocytopenia. Showing that ICI-induced immune thrombocytopenia is associated with excess mortality, these data should provide an impetus to greater recognition and to protocolization of effective interventions.
